#a5ca8e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a5ca8e is composed of 64.7% red, 79.2%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.7%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 97 degrees, a saturation of 36.1% and a lightness of 67.5%. #a5ca8e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4b951d.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#a5ca8e color description : Slightly desaturated green.

#a5ca8e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a5ca8e has RGB values of R:165, G:202,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0, Y:0.3,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 10865294.

Hex triplet a5ca8e #a5ca8e
RGB Decimal 165, 202, 142 rgb(165,202,142)
RGB Percent 64.7, 79.2, 55.7 rgb(64.7%,79.2%,55.7%)
CMYK 18, 0, 30, 21
HSL 97°, 36.1, 67.5 hsl(97,36.1%,67.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 97°, 29.7, 79.2
Web Safe 99cc99 #99cc99
CIE-LAB 77.396, -23.191, 26.041
XYZ 41.519, 52.193, 33.476
xyY 0.326, 0.41, 52.193
CIE-LCH 77.396, 34.87, 131.686
CIE-LUV 77.396, -18.38, 39.816
Hunter-Lab 72.244, -23.844, 23.097
Binary 10100101, 11001010, 10001110

Shades and Tints of #a5ca8e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050703 is the darkest color, while #fafcf9 is the lightest one.
